Produktbeschreibung
The application of natural substances with antimicrobial, larvicidal and antioxidant action are the target of research aimed at a more sustainable production, implying several sources of substances for new therapeutic formulations. Thus, this study aimed to determine the chemical constituents, antimicrobial activity, larvicidal and toxicity of essential oils (EOs) of the leaves of Bixa orellana L. and the rhizomes of Curcuma longa L. For the action of the EOs there was mortality of the larvae of Aedes aegypti at concentrations of 10-100 mg L-1 and the LC50 of 32.20 mg L-1 for B. orellana L. and 36.21 mg L-1 for C. longa were quantified, respectively. The EOs showed antimicrobial activity against the microorganisms tested. The results obtained highlight the importance of pointing this product as a therapeutic alternative, encouraging its application potential.
